How much space does one person take up in the world?

In a loose crowd, a person occupies roughly 10 square feet. This means each person is about an arm’s length from the body of the next person. In a more tightly packed crowd, a person occupies about 4.5 square feet.

How much space does each person have in the US?

With the average new house in the US getting larger in size at the same time that American households are getting smaller, the square footage of living space per person in a new US house has increased from 507 to 971 square feet using the median size house, and from 551 to 1,058 square feet using the average size house …

What was the average size house in 1950?

1950s: The average new home sold for $82,098. It had 983 square feet of floor space and a household size of 3.37 people, or 292 square feet per person. Homes had more shower space than sleep space: 1.5 bedrooms and 2.35 bathrooms. The most popular colors for kitchen appliances were canary yellow and petal pink.

What is the average American home size?

about 2,400 square feet
To have enough space to be comfortable, today’s average American home measures about 2,400 square feet. This is definitely up from the 1973 average of about 1,500 square feet for a single-family home, but it’s down quite a bit from the 4,000-plus-square-foot McMansion.

What is the minimum office space per person?

The most commonly accepted rule in London is that 100 sq. ft. per employee is the ideal amount of space per person. This allows for roughly 50 sq ft for desk space and another 50 sq ft to accommodate room in communal areas, like breakout spaces, meeting rooms and kitchens.

How many square miles are needed to house one million people?

Ten square miles could be sufficient to house the whole million-person population, depending on how much square footage each person is given for housing. So there is a range. At its most spread out, with suburban-style single family dwellings and a picket fence around each one, maybe 200 square miles are necessary for housing one million people.
